Output f76fd639aa1e957a89dd421d41ab665d14fc41f76a95b786fdd9e562523c47c2:290

value
1515688
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ccdb5f158b6e7680bfff888c8d5feab7c3301f40 OP_EQUAL
address
DPpHBaurVoP7811Fw2D7bCwmQ3UMoGgzVB
transaction
f76fd639aa1e957a89dd421d41ab665d14fc41f76a95b786fdd9e562523c47c2
spent
true